ROTTE v. U.S.

Case No. 07-14029-CIV.

615 F.Supp.2d 1347 (2009)

Harold B. ROTTE, Plaintiff, v. UNITED STATES of America, Defendant.

United States District Court, S.D. Florida, Ft. Pierce Division.

February 25, 2009.


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

Harold B. Rotte, Vero Beach, FL, pro se.

Rachael Amy Kamons, Patrick J. Hannon, United States Department of Justice, Washington, DC, for Defendant.


ORDER ON MOTIONS FOR SUMMARY JUDGMENT

JOSE E. MARTINEZ, District Judge.

THIS CAUSE came before the Court upon Plaintiffs Motion for Partial Summary Judgment on Counts II and III with respect to Tax Year 2004 (D.E. No. 45) and the United States's Motion for Partial Summary Judgment (D.E. No. 76). Plaintiff Harold B. Rotte ("Plaintiff") has filed suit against Defendant United States of America ("Defendant"), alleging claims based upon his 1988, 1989...
